# Currency conversion — rounding notes (Fexlor billing)
# Do NOT round at conversion time. Store amounts as integer
# micros, convert with bankers' rounding only at display.
# Past bug: half-cent drift compounded across invoices and
# broke reconciliation against the Fexlor ledger. Rates are
# cached hourly; stale rates fall back to the last-known row.
# Any change here needs a ledger replay test first — see the
# replay script in tools/. The rates database the converter
# reads is at:

replica DSN, bagaf-bagep: mssql://praion_svc:7RJjXrE@db-3c46.halixcorp.internal:5432/zorix

MEMO — Regional Sales Review, Q2

To the Board, from Commercial Ops, Halvora Group.

North region: 112% of target, driven by the Perrin line. Central: flat; two branch closures under evaluation. South: 84%, third consecutive miss; leadership change underway. Pipeline coverage sits at 2.1x for Q3. Discounting discipline improved after the April directive. Full pack available on request. Board should read the confidential planning note appended directly below before Thursday's session.

internal memo for bawep-haweg: Zorvanox Systems is in early talks to buy Weniusek Systems for about $23.3 million. The Ralax launch date is October 4, and nothing goes to the press before then.

Night-shift staff: Floor 4 of the Tellhaven Building opens this week. After 21:00, access is via the rear stairwell only; the lifts are locked out overnight during the settling period. Complete a walk-through of the new floor once per shift and log it. The stairwell keypad accepts the code below.

badge for yahop-fawep: bdg-XBKXI-68071

### Reconciliation pass tuning

The Tallyforge nightly job diffs warehouse counts against the Ordermark ledger in fixed-size batches. Batch size trades memory against lock hold time on the counts table; retry spacing avoids thundering-herd on transient conflicts. Reviewers should check changes against the soak benchmarks. The current tuning constants are defined below.

constants for yaduf-fahag:
BUDGETS = {
    "kelix": 528,
    "briwyn": 734,
}